Scope of Responsibility:
This position is responsible for ensuring inventory counts are correct, entering Production Work Orders, verifying materials and parts are returned and confirming incident reports.
Essential Duties:
Prioritizes andanizes Inventory Control team's daily work to best meet the business needs Verifies work schedules and overtime schedules with the Inventory Manger and informs employees of any scheduling changes Identifies, tracks and manages shortages while aiding in the sequencing of work to maximize throughput Works hands-on and leads assigned team to efficiently and safely aplish assigned tasks Coordinates material issues with production to support smooth operations Manages and monitors inventory levels and flows, and directs corrective action as needed Researches missing parts to find current locations Inspects/audits random outbound orders for accuracy,pleteness andpliance with special instructions Coordinates, performs and reconciles weekly cycle counts of inventory materials to ensure inventory accuracy Conducts annual physical inventory counts Processes customer orders, pulls materials, and oversees packing and shipping of customer orders Conducts shipping and receiving processes and procedures as required Assists in loading and unloading trucks using a forklift as needed Serves as the main liaison between Inventory Control and other departments within the Company Acts as a backup for the Supervisor as needed Maintains positive, cooperative and team-oriented relationships with co-workers, supervisors, managers and others that the positiones in contact with Upholds a high degree of integrity with regards to professional behavior and safety Regular and on-time attendance. Work in your shift as scheduled. Must work well with others. Performs other duties as assigned
